Demographics details for Royal, AR vs Dawson, GA

Population Overview

Compare main population characteristics in Royal, AR vs Dawson, GA.

Data Royal Dawson
Population 586 30,138
Median Age 44.0 years 43.9 years
Median Income $60,000 $84,516
Married Families 60.0% 42.0%
Poverty Level 10% 16%
Unemployment Rate 5.0 3.4

Population Comparison: Royal vs Dawson

  • The population in Dawson is higher at 30,138, compared to 586 in Royal.
  • Residents in Royal have a higher median age of 44.0 years compared to 43.9 years in Dawson.
  • Dawson has a higher median income of $84,516, compared to $60,000 in Royal.
  • A higher percentage of married families is found in Royal at 60.0% compared to 42.0% in Dawson.
  • The poverty level is higher in Dawson at 16%, compared to 10% in Royal.
  • The unemployment rate in Royal is higher at 5.0%, compared to 3.4% in Dawson.
